**Q: What happens if the nightly search reindex on Quillbase fails?**

The reindex job runs at 02:15 and rebuilds the catalog shards from the primary store. If it fails, search results go stale but remain served from the previous index, so there is no immediate outage. Check the scheduler logs first, then verify shard lock state. Full recovery steps are documented on the internal reindex runbook page.

runbook for tagug-hafog: https://jira.lumiclabs.internal/projects/pages/pages/9773c0d8

14:22 — Orin confirmed that spans from the Pellway checkout service stopped propagating context headers after the Lattice gateway upgrade, breaking trace continuity across Fernbrook's payment and inventory microservices. Downstream sampling silently dropped orphaned spans, hiding the gap. The first affected request carried the trace token shown below.

session token of kahag-bawip = htk6_729d08

## Runbook — AddrSnap Widget Release

For the sync: AddrSnap v1.9 ships the new autocomplete debounce fix. Cut from main, run the suggestion-accuracy suite, and verify the CDN bundle size stays under budget. Canary to five percent first. Before publishing, sign the widget bundle using the deploy key below.

deploy key for kagup-bawig: bky9_ZMq28eTw9

Subject: DR Drill Friday — Wiki RBAC Failover

Team,

Friday's drill exercises role-based access failover on the Bramblehold wiki. Reviewer action items: confirm the editor and auditor roles replicate to the standby node, verify permission inheritance survives the cutover, and flag any page that drops to public visibility. No code merges to the access-control module until the drill closes. Keep notes terse; file them under the drill ticket. The standby admin vault must be unsealed at step three, and the phrase for that is below.

vault phrase of kawep-bajog = novath-normir-istwyn-druok-zorok-eliok-novmir-quenvan-gilys